I'm not sure Sully. I was unable to get into it to see the MAC. It's one of the RMAs I got from EC about three weeks ago. I followed the instructions I was given and upgraded the unit, waterproofed it, etc. It ran fine for two weeks with no users on it. I added one user and it worked still. So I added another one the day before yesterday. it worked about 36 hours and then crapped out.
Teletronics makes an outdoor unit that I'm going to replace this APPO with to see how it works. The Teletronics CPE units I have been using are working great. One of my customers doesn't have clear line of sight (though he's only about 300 yards from the AP). I went through four ABI trying to get him reliable signal. I finally climbed up and put a Teletronics radio on for him and he's happy as a pig in the mud now, and can pass 2 MB consistently. The Teletronics APs put out 100 mw or 200 mw, depending on which you order (as opposed to the 60 mw I'm told SB stuff puts out.) They also cost about $446.00, but when I have to pay $330.00 for an APPO, then $300 a pop to have it replaced (three times on one of my access points) you can see where it would be cheaper to buy the Teletronics to begin with (assuming they will work as well as the CPEs have worked for me.) I could have put up four Teletronics access points for the cost of one APPO access point given the labor charges I've had to pay to replace faulty APPOs.
